What Does CPR Represent? Recognizing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ation
The phrase CPR stands for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ation It involves 2 critical components: "cardio," referring to the heart, and "pulmonary," related to the lungs. The main objective of CPR is to maintain blood circulation to essential body organs until professional medical assistance arrives or typical heart feature is restored.
The Importance of CPR in Emergencies
CPR is crucial in a number of situations, consisting of cardiac arrest, sinking, choking occurrences, and other circumstances causing unconsciousness or unresponsiveness. According to researches from organizations like the American Heart Association, efficient CPR can double or even triple a victim's possibility of survival.

History of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ation
Early Strategies for Reviving Individuals
The origins of CPR date back centuries earlier. Historic documents show that methods similar to modern-day resuscitation were exercised as early as 3000 B.C., largely concentrating on mouth-to-mouth strategies for reviving sinking victims.
Modern Growths in CPR Techniques
In the 20th century, substantial advancements were made in recognizing cardiac arrest and its treatment. In 1960, Dr. Peter Safar presented mouth-to-mouth resuscitation combined with chest compressions-- laying the groundwork for what would come to be referred to as modern-day CPR.
CPR Strategies: Fundamentals You Required to Know
A Step-by-Step Overview: How to Execute CPR
To properly do CPR, it's necessary to comply with an organized method:
Check Responsiveness: Carefully shake the individual and ask if they're okay. Call for Help: If there's no reaction, phone call emergency situation services immediately. Determine Breathing: Seek normal breathing; otherwise existing or abnormal (gasping), start compressions. Chest Compressions:- Place your hands on the center of the individual's chest. Keep your joints straight. Compress set at a price of 100-120 compressions per minute.
- After 30 compressions, provide two rescue breaths. Ensure correct head tilt-chin lift placement prior to providing breaths.
Hands-Only vs Typical CPR
Many individuals ask yourself whether hands-only or traditional CPR is much more effective. For grownups who break down due to heart attack outside a healthcare facility setting, hands-only CPR has proven just as effective-- making it simpler for inexperienced spectators to intervene without concern of inappropriate technique.

DRSABCD Approach Explained
What is DRSABCD? A Lifesaving Acronym
The DRSABCD method acts as an easy-to-follow standard throughout emergencies:
D-- Danger: Examine the scene for any threats. R-- Response: Inspect if the individual is responsive. S-- Send for Help: Call emergency situation solutions immediately. A-- Airway: Guarantee their air passage is clear. B-- Breathing: Check if they're breathing normally. C-- Compressions: Beginning upper body compressions if not breathing. D-- Defibrillation: Use an AED if available as quickly as possible.Each action builds upon one another ensuring you continue to be focused throughout high-pressure situations.
